The Return of Jordan Poole

Warriors

In this game we witness the return of Jordan Poole to Golden State since he was traded to the Wizards. The Wizards got Poole in a trade during the offseason that sent Chris Paul from the Wizards and the Warriors sent Poole, Patrick Baldwin Jr. and Ryan Rollins. In the game Poole had 25 points with 27 minutes he played.

Kuminga fire start going six for six

During the game Jonathan Kuminga started the game going six for six and making his first six field goals in the game. Kuminga had 16 points in the game within the eleven minutes before his miss in the game. Kuminga finished the game with 22 points and went nine for eleven and it was his third game with at least 20 points.

Consecutive double doubles for the Rooke Jackson-Davis

Rookie Trayce Jackson-Davis nearly had a double double in the first half with eight points and nine rebounds and went four for five on field goals. Jackson-Davis four field goals were dunks.

Jackson Davis finished the game with his second straight game with a double double and had stats as 10 points and 15 rebounds. Jackson-Davis is also one of the three current rookies this season to record back to back double doubles with points and rebounds. Jackson-Davis joins rookies Victor Wembenyama and Chet Holmgren.
